Browser Extensions
The mSecure Browser Extension provides fast, secure auto-login for Chrome, Firefox, and other Chromium-based browsers. Use it to search your records, auto-fill credentials, and automatically save new logins - directly to your mSecure database.
Key Features
- Search all logins or filter by Favorites, Recents, or Password Generator.
- Auto-fill usernames and passwords from your mSecure database.
- Auto-capture new logins and password updates and save them directly to mSecure.
- All data lives locally in your mSecure app - never on a server.
- Mac support today; Windows is coming in a future update.
- Safari users can use macOS Password Auto-Fill but not the full extension features.
Install the Browser Extension
Chrome & Chromium Browsers (Edge, Brave, etc.)
- Go to the Chrome Web Store > mSecure 6 (or click here).
- Click Add to Chrome > Add Extension.
- To verify installation:
- Click the puzzle icon > Manage Extensions.
- Make sure mSecure 6 is enabled.
- For Edge/Brave, install from the Chrome Web Store.
Firefox
- Visit the Firefox Add-Ons Store > mSecure (or click here).
- Click Add > confirm the installation.
- To verify installation:
- Click the menu (☰) > Add-ons and Themes > Extensions.
- Ensure mSecure 6 is enabled.
Unlocking the Extension
The extension starts locked.
- Click the mSecure icon or user the default hotkey:
- Mac: ⌘ + Shift + E
- Windows: Ctrl + Shift + E - Enter your mSecure account password.
- You can change the hotkey in your browser's extension settings.
Using the Extension
Main View
Once unlocked, you'll see your list of logins.
- Search: Enter a name, website, or email.
- Filters: Favorites ★, Recents ⏱, Password Generator ?.

Auto-Login
mSecure detects login fields and fills in credentials automatically.
Requirements for Auto-Fill:
- Record must have URL, Username, and Password fields.
If multiple matching records exist, you will be prompted to choose one.
When Unlocked
- Go to the login page.
- Click the username/email field.
- mSecure auto-fills the credentials.
When Locked
- Go to the login page.
- Click the username/email field.
- Enter your mSecure password when prompted.
- Select the login (if more than one exists).
Selecting a Record Manually
You may choose a record from the extension window. If it contains a valid login URL, the site will open and auto-fill immediately.
Auto-Capture
mSecure can detect when you sign in, sign up, or change a password. When it notices new or updated credentials, it will prompt you to save them.

Signing Up for a New Account
If you're creating an account:
- mSecure asks if you want to save it as a new record.
- If an existing login for that site already exists, mSecure will ask whether to update it or create a new one.
Updating an Existing Password
When mSecure detects a password change:
- Choose Update Existing Record.
- The new password or username will be saved to mSecure automatically.
This is helpful when:
- You reset a forgotten password.
- You intentionally change a password.
- You generate a new password with the Password Generator.
Password Generator
The built-in generator creates strong, customizable passwords.
After generating a new one, mSecure will prompt you to:
- Save a new login, or
- Update an existing record.
If Auto-Capture Doesn't Work
Some websites use custom or non-standard login forms that prevent the extension from detecting fields. While we continually expand compatibility, not all sites can be supported.
